Bio

Maj Joe Ellis is an Assistant Professor in the Department of Electrical and Computer Engineering at the U.S. Air Force Academy in Colorado.

Maj Ellis earned his commission in the U.S. Air Force through Officer Training School in 2013 and transferred to the U.S. Space Force in 2021. Throughout his career, he has served in a variety of technical and leadership positions, including Lead Engineer for an Air Force cybersecurity program, Antenna and Electromagnetics Research Engineer, Executive Officer for the Air Force Research Laboratory Sensors Directorate, and Chief Engineer for Space Domain Awareness programs within Space Systems Command.

Maj Ellis holds a Bachelor of Science from the University of California, Davis; a Master of Science from the Air Force Institute of Technology; and a Doctor of Philosophy from the Georgia Institute of Technology, all in electrical engineering. His academic and research interests include signal processing, machine learning, and electromagnetics.
